VNDirect joins hands with Singaporean firm

Brokerage firm VNDirect announced last week a strategic partnership with CIMB Securities International (Singapore) Pte Ltd, the investment banking and securities brokerage arm of leading ASEAN universal bank CIMB Group.

 

The two partners will collaborate on the provision of equity research, sales and trading, corporate advisory and capital markets services in Viet Nam.

VNDirect is ranked in the top three for market share on the Ha Noi Stock Exchange and in the top five on the HCM City Stock Exchange.

"Viet Nam has been one of the best performing frontier markets this year and is steadily putting in place measures to enable foreign investment. Having a presence on the ground is crucial to deepening our market insight to leverage opportunities for clients," said Carol Fong, CEO, CIMB Securities.

The partnership will see VNDirect and CIMB Securities establish a Vietnamese equity research team in HCM City to deliver professional research and analysis reports to their customers, using the combined expertise of over 110 research analysts, international industry specialists and regional economists from all over Asia Pacific.
